About the site


Set amongst four acres of beautifully landscaped grounds, this site welcomes families, couples and friends alike. Providing a low-key, casual atmosphere nestled on the edge of the Quantock Hills and teeming with stunning wildlife. The site is home to a variety of glamping accommodations offering luxury, comfort and style. Each is set in their own quiet and landscaped areas, with a fully equipped kitchenette including a fridge, microwave, kettle, cooking utensils, crockery and cutlery, washing up liquid, tea towels. They also come equipped with outdoor seating and dining furniture plus BBQs and fire pits. Outside you'll be able to enjoy the breathtaking views and landscapes from your private seating area and a fire pit. Do note, Hedgehog Pod does not come with bedding and you will need to bring your own, towels are also not provided in any of the glamping units. The Hideaway Shepherd's Hut lives up to its name with its own secluded area and bucolic views. It sleeps four with a kingsize bed and convertible double (memory foam mattresses). Fully stocked kitchenette, a charcoal BBQ (your first bag is complimentary) and a fire pit make it perfect for cooking at your unit. It also have its own private hot outdoor shower. A private half bathroom is a short distance away in a converted railway cargo wagon. The Woodpecker cabin is perfect for families with a double bed and a set of bunk beds plus room inside for a dining table and chairs plus a lodging area. Outside on your private deck is outdoor furniture, a charcoal BBQ (your first bag is complimentary) and a fire pit make it perfect for cooking at your unit. A private half bathroom is a short distance away in a converted railway cargo wagon. The Hedgehog pod sleeps three to four with a convertible double bed, benches on either side and a bunk bed (firm bench mattresses). Outside is a large patio area with outdoor furniture, a charcoal BBQ (your first bag is complimentary) and a fire pit make it perfect for cooking at your unit. A private half bathroom is a short distance away in a converted railway cargo wagon. Owl Shepherd's Hut is a fully restored shepherd's hut that sleeps two with a double bed. Outside on your private patio you will find outdoor furniture, a charcoal BBQ (your first bag is complimentary) and a fire pit making it perfect for cooking at your unit. A private half bathroom is a short distance away in a converted railway cargo wagon. Why not hire the whole or part of the site for a large group get together. Offering a range of options depending on the numbers in the group and permits access to all facilities and accommodations. There are also a number of seasonal pitches with parking available. Roam around the duck pond, woodland walk, dedicated 'bee bank' and wildflower paddock. You'll meet the resident ducks and chickens! Dogs are welcome (as are cats!) in all units apart from Hideaway so you don't have to leave any of your family at home. Duke of Edinburgh groups are also welcome to stay.

Glamping units have private bathroom facilities with a toilet and sink, the shepherd's hut also has a private shower. Guests also have shared use or four individual toilets with basins, an additional block with two ladies toilets and sinks and one urinal in the men's in the seasonal area.

There are also two hot outdoor showers with cubicles and screening for privacy, and there's one indoor hot shower. The main facilities block are heated and have hooks, mirrors and seats.

Facilities also include laundry, a communal BBQ, fire pits and picnic tables.

For places to eat, the site is just a mile from the Rising Sun and a short drive from the Bird in Hand. A short drive away is Bishops Lydeard, where you'll find basic shops, a bakery and a butchers.

FAQ

Check-in is between 2pm and 7pm. If you need to check in outside of these hours, please notify the site. Check out is 10:30am on your day of departure. If there is availability, the site offers a 3pm check out for a small fee.

Dogs are welcome but must be kept on a lead at all times and not left unattended. If the top post and rail paddock is empty, dogs are allowed off lead for a run! Please note there are animals onsite. Do not let your dogs chase the sheep. In summer months, all dogs are required to be on a lead on the Quantocks.

Open fires are not allowed, but the site provides complimentary fire pits. If you are using your own fire pit or BBQ, please keep it raised off the ground so the grass is protected. Please do not place disposable BBQs or other hot items such as kettles or saucepans on the picnic tables or directly on the grass. All fire pits must be extinguished by 11pm.

A maximum of one car per pitch is permitted except by prior agreement.

Bedding is provided in the Owl Shepherd's Hut and the Hideaway Shepherd's Hut only.

Not onsite, but there is a Co-op Food ten minutes away by car.

The Farmers Arms is a 20 minute stroll away from the site, serving food and drinks.

Please let the site know if you have an electric car so they can let you know where to charge it. There is a £15 fee for an all-day or all-night charge.

There should be no noise between the hours of 11pm and 8am, and no sitting out after 11pm. All fires in the fire pits must be extinguished safely.

If you are planning on having day visitors, please let the site know in advance. There is a fee of £5 per car, and visitors must leave by 10pm.


Things to do on site and in the Taunton area

The site is only a mile from the Quantock Hills, which can be reached by road or a scenic footpath. Once here, experience beautiful landscapes, living up to their designated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ty status.

The West Somerset Railway has 20 miles of heritage railway through stunning Somerset countryside and coastline all the way to Minehead, making it Britain's longest heritage line - jump aboard at the local village of Bishops Lydeard.

Marvel at the fossils dotted along the truly fascinating Jurrasic coastline of Kilve Beach. Your visit wouldn't be complete without stopping for a cream tea at the Chantry Tea Gardens or the Rocking Horse at Stogumber.
